| Clone Name | 9E10 |
| Applications | FC, IF, IHC |
| Recommend Dilution | Flow Cytometry: Use 10 µl of neat antibody to label 10e6 cells in 100 µl. Membrane permeabilisation is required for this application. Immunoflourescence. Immunohistochemistry on Frozen Sections. |
| Reactivity | Human |
| Host | Mouse |
| Clonality | Monoclonal |
| Immunogen | Synthetic peptide sequence AEEQKLISEEDLL corresponding to the C-terminal region of Human c-myc conjugated to KLH. Spleen cells from immunised Balb/c mice were fused with cells of the myeloma cell line. |
| Specificity | This antibody detects the 62kDa c-myc gene product, which is involved in the regulation of the cell cycle and cell growth. This antibody may also be used to detect the commonly used c-myc tag. |
| Isotype | IgG1 |
| Formulation | PBS, pH 7.4 containing 0.09% Sodium Azide as preservative and 1% BSA as stabilizer. Label: FITC State: Liquid purified Ig fraction. Label: Fluorescein Isothiocyanate Isomer 1 |
| Concentration | lot specific |
| Purification | Affinity Chromatography on Protein G. |
| Conjugation | FITC |
| Storage Condition | Store the antibody undiluted at 2-8°C for one month or (in aliquots) at -20°C for longer. Avoid repeated freezing and thawing. This product is photosensitive and should be protected from light. |
| Gene Name | v-myc avian myelocytomatosis viral oncogene homolog |
| Database Link | |
| Background | p62c-myc is primarily located to the cell nucleus, but has also been shown to localised to the cytoplasm in several cell lines. Overexpression of c-myc has been reported in a wide variety of human cancers. |
